How they compare

Americas currently reports 4,611 kt against 912.14 kt in Italy, a difference of 3,699 kt.

That makes Americas's figure about 5.1 times Italy's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Americas ahead.

Americas ranks 4th and Italy ranks 5th of 27 groups.

Americas has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
